The LM2675M-ADJ/NOPB is a SIMPLE SWITCHER® 1A low component count Step-down Regulator, monolithic integrated circuit built with a LMDMOS process. This regulator provides all the active functions for a step-down (buck) switching regulator, capable of driving a 1A load current with excellent line and load regulation. Requiring a minimum number of external components, these regulators are simple to use and include patented internal frequency compensation (Patent Nos. 5,382,918 and 5,514,947) and a fixed frequency oscillator. The LM2675 series operates at a switching frequency of 260kHz, thus allowing smaller sized filter components than what would be needed with lower frequency switching regulators. Features
- Efficiency up to 96%
- Computer design software LM267X made simple (version 6.0)
- Simple and easy to design
- Requires only 5 external components
- Uses readily available standard inductors
- ±1.5% Maximum output voltage tolerance over line and load conditions
- Guaranteed 1A output load current
- 0.25Ω DMOS output switch
- 260kHz Fixed frequency internal oscillator
- TTL shutdown capability, low power standby mode
- Thermal shutdown and current limit protection

Specifications | |
---|---|
Input Voltage Min | 6.5V |
Input Voltage Max | 40V |
No. of Outputs | 1Outputs |
No. of Pins | 8Pins |
Output Current | 1A |
Output Voltage Min | 1.21V |
Output Voltage Max | 37V |
Switching Frequency | 260kHz |
Operating Temperature Max | 125°C |
